Job: Administrative Assistant
Median Bonus by Years Experience
Years Experience
National Bonus Data 
$0$200$400$600
Less than 1 year$150.00  
   
1-4 years$390.21  
5-9 years$503  
10-19 years$503  
20 years or more$597  
PayScale
Country: United States | Currency: USD | Updated: 3 Jun 2012 | Individuals Reporting: 8,612

Administrative Assistant Job Description

People with the job title Administrative Assistant typically fall into one of the following PayScale standard occupations.

Plan, direct, or coordinate supportive services of an organization, such as recordkeeping, mail distribution, telephone operator/receptionist, and other office support services. May oversee facilities planning and maintenance and custodial operations.
Plan, direct, or coordinate the academic, clerical, or auxiliary activities of public or private elementary or secondary level schools.

I am not a secretary
Administrative Assistant - (City withheld for privacy), Florida, United States
An administrative assistant job is a good place to start in a company if you want to get a foot in the door, but do not have specific experience in the particular field. You need to show off your skills and abilities early, by showing initiative and taking on challenging projects. Ask for more assignments. It may seem overwhelming at first, but it will eventually pay off. I am now in a different position within my company by starting out as an assistant and moving into the department I was best ...
